Atlantic City, Stephen D'Amato, 10" x 8” image, Watercolor and Ink, 2025


The theme of the Songscapes exhibit is to pick a song (any song) and make a work of art inspired by it. I chose Bruce Springsteen's Atlantic City. This song has always been a favorite of mine. An example of great, haunting storytelling that conjures many emotions. Atlantic City was emerging as a casino city in the early 1980s, after years of decay and this was accompanied with rival, organized crime gangs vying for control. I wanted to depict a cold, boardwalk night scene with the main character. The lyrics capture the character's struggle attempting to convince himself, his lover, and the rest of us listening, that he has a way out.

Bob Dylan Portrait

 
Bob Dylan, watercolor, 8 x 10 inches, 2025   Sold
 
  My new painting of Bob Dylan. My interest to paint this portrait was piqued after seeing the recent movie, A Complete Unknown. Even though the movie deals with Dylan's early parts of his career and his decision to go electric, I choose to work from the black and white photograph from Ken Regan. 
  I relied on my past experience of figurative oil painting instruction, to help get the desired effects and color modeling I wanted. Regan took his photograph during the 1975 Rolling Thunder Revue tour. It was sort of a come back tour in which Dylan had a minstrel look, which included his colorful scarves and his hat with flowers attached.

A Slice Of Life, March 2025

My painting, "Exploring My Heritage", will be included in this year's, A Slice Of Life exhibit, at The Artist Framer.
 

Exploring My Heritage, watercolor, ink and graphite, 8 x 8 inches, 2025
 

 This painting incorporates enjoyment and contemplation. The enjoyment of brewing and drinking espresso coffee is paired with studying the mastery of the great, Italian renaissance artists. This small moka pot has served me well over the years making great coffee. I enjoy the
preparation as well. I will always marvel over the drawings from my favorite artists. Here I choose to copy a few favorites. In the center is an angel study from Leonardo di Vinci and the other two drawings are my copies from Andrea del Sarto.

*** The opening reception is Sunday, March 2nd from 1- 3pm. ***

 The exhibit will be displayed from March 2nd - March 29th. 

 There are over 50 pieces in the show. Each one is created by an artist with the Slice Of Life theme. The artist can use any medium they choose, provided it is created on a piece of mat board that measures 8 x 8 inches. All sales are to be handled through The Artist Framer.

Back View -The Old Artist Framer Building

Back View - The Old Artist Framer Building, Watercolor and Ink, 8 1/2 x 11, 2025

The building was painted with violet and yellow color. I am always interested in these back views of the buildings in Cranford. The old wood landings that serve as fire escapes and possibly rear entrances have a warm feeling and presence. This top landing had all the color trim as well. The Artist Framer has now found a new location on North Ave. and this former residence has been repainted. I'm glad to have captured it from it's former state.

After Edward Hopper's Gas

I'm currently participating in a group show called, Fabulous Fakes. Each artist has copied a famous artist's work, either exactly or in their own interpretation. I chose Edward Hopper's Gas, which is an oil painting, but I used watercolor and fountain pen inks. It was interesting to study his technical mastery, but most importantly for me, is the visual poetry in his work.

Back Of The Apartments On North Ave.

Back Of The Apartments On North Ave.  Watercolor and Ink   8 x 8 inches

sold
 
This painting features a view of the back of the apartments on North Avenue, in Cranford. It's kind of depressing looking in real life, but I wanted to focus on what one section could look like, with a warmer touch, that some residents have added.
I also like the old looking fire escapes that the residents use as their entrance. It reminds me of the depression era of life in the 1930s. I’ve been working on this theme for quite some time now and hope some of the larger ones will workout soon.
Many sketches and attempts lately, but I feel I’m refining what I want to express and explore here. This particular one will be featured in an upcoming group show at The Art Framer's Slice Of Life show, in March.
